Quick heads-up on Pinwheel UI versioning: we cut a minor release every sprint, and anything touching component props needs a changeset file in the PR. No changeset, no merge — the bot will nag you. Majors are rare and go through the design council first. The full policy, with examples of what counts as breaking, lives on the internal page below.

wiki page, bahip-yahip: https://grafana.qirvanlabs.corp/browse/display/projects/cc3a1b9dbfc9

Leadership Review Briefing — Quellar Term Sheet

Quick summary ahead of Thursday: Quellar sent revised terms for the Lanefold distribution deal. Headlines — 15% margin floor, joint marketing fund of 200k, and a two-year renewal option on their side only. That last bit is the sticking point; we want mutual renewal rights. Heads of department should come with a view on resourcing if this lands in Q4. Finance has modelled both scenarios. Decision needed by month-end. The strategic rationale is set out confidentially below.

management briefing: Project Zorix slips by six weeks because of the audit delay.

**Q: Why does the ChronoPass chip reader occasionally report duplicate split times?**

Duplicates occur when a runner lingers near a mat and the reader registers multiple reads within the debounce window. Plugins must deduplicate by chip and mat rather than timestamp alone, since clocks on portable mats can drift. The full deduplication contract is specified on the internal page below.

runbook for tagug-hafog: https://jira.lumiclabs.internal/projects/pages/pages/9773c0d8

Step 3 — Move the proctoring queue over. Welcome aboard, by the way! The old Examlark queue stored session checks in a flat jobs table, which got slow fast. The new setup uses a dedicated proctor_queue schema with a visibility-timeout column, so workers can claim jobs safely. Run the bundled script to copy any pending jobs across, then point the worker pool at the new schema. Don't start the workers until the copy finishes. For the migration run, connect to the new database with this.

primary connection of hawep-bafop = mysql://fraath_svc:ChpzvsovNZZiRt@db-b061.paliqdata.local:5432/lamvan